Minister Patil unveiled the progress report, "Driving the Next Leap," a comprehensive overview of the Industries and Infrastructure Departments' successes. Key highlights include the ambitious Industrial Policy 2025-30, aiming to attract INR 7.5 lakh crore in investment and generate 2 million jobs in the next five years, solidifying Karnataka's position as an investment destination of choice.
